I'm having some problems with the construction set. When I drag objects
into the render window they don't show up.
Am I doing something wrong?

As far as dragging objects into the render window,
they will be placed on the floor. But that floor will
be where your feet are, which is often very different
from where the model's floor is. .If you cannot see
it, you are too close. Raise a little into the air or
back off a little, and you will see it, where you were
a moment ago
